Cómo crear un sitio web simple usando PHP

¿Quieres aprender a crear un sitio web básico? Esto se puede hacer simplemente usando HTML, pero la mejor solución en estos días es confiar en PHP. Si bien necesitará algunos conocimientos de HTML para comenzar, PHP se ha convertido en la opción perfecta para crear sitios web, tanto estáticos como dinámicos. Verificar ¿Qué es el Generador de Sitios Web Persistentes de Hugo y cómo funciona?

Cómo crear un sitio web simple usando PHP - Instrucciones

Para aprender a usar PHP, la mejor manera de comenzar es intentar crear un sitio web PHP simple.

¿Por qué elegir PHP para el desarrollo de sitios web?

Ha habido muchas opciones diferentes disponibles para el desarrollo web a lo largo de los años. Todo comenzó con HTML simple, luego HTML con CSS en línea o una referencia de archivo CSS. Cuando aparecieron los sitios web dinámicos, había dos opciones principales: ASP (luego ASP.NET) y PHP.

Según números (como W3Techs استطلاع Encuesta), el desarrollo web PHP es más popular, con alrededor del 82 por ciento de los sitios web que utilizan PHP como lenguaje de programación del lado del servidor. Compare eso con menos del 16 por ciento que se ejecuta en ASP.NET (Active Server Pages).

Parece muy poco probable que el marco ASP.NET alguna vez exista después de la fecha de interrupción oficial en 2022 en cualquier capacidad oficial, al menos no como tecnología web. PHP (un acrónimo iterativo de PHP Hypertext Preprocessor) ha demostrado tener más éxito, principalmente debido a la facilidad de integración con Linux.

Dado que los sistemas operativos Linux de código abierto se ejecutan en la mayoría de los servidores web, esto no debería sorprender. Verificar Las mejores maneras fáciles de obtener experiencia en SQL antes de su primer trabajo.

Lo que necesitará para crear un sitio web PHP

Antes de comenzar, asegúrese de tener instalado un editor de texto sin formato o un entorno de desarrollo listo para PHP. Puede comenzar con la programación PHP usando una herramienta simple como el Bloc de notas de Windows. Los ejemplos de este tutorial se escribieron con Notepad++.

También debe tener un servidor web PHP para cargar sus archivos. Puede ser un servidor remoto o una computadora local con un entorno LAMP (Linux, Apache, MySQL, PHP) o WAMP (Windows, Apache, MySQL, PHP) instalado. Si está utilizando Windows, siga Esta guía de instalación de WAMP para comenzar.

Finalmente, necesitará un programa FTP para cargar sus archivos a su servidor web. Verificar Las mejores alternativas XAMPP para alojar su sitio web localmente.

Comprender la sintaxis para programar una página web simple usando código PHP

La sintaxis básica de PHP utiliza un conjunto de signos matemáticos menor que y mayor, y cada función termina con un punto y coma, de la siguiente manera:

; ?>

En términos de páginas web, casi todos los usos de PHP se basan en el eco. Lo que le indica al navegador que muestre el texto y el contenido entre comillas. por ejemplo:

<؟ php print (“Hello World”)؟>

Tenga en cuenta que HTML también se incluye entre comillas. Por lo general, la salida de este código se verá así:

Cómo crear un sitio web simple usando PHP - Instrucciones

Cómo crear un sitio web con PHP: obtener la estructura correcta

Independientemente del código en el que escriba su sitio web, deberá conocer la arquitectura del sitio web antes de continuar. Este tutorial le mostrará cómo crear una sola página a partir de archivos PHP reutilizables. Se pueden usar para crear páginas adicionales o puede elegir un método diferente.

Sea cual sea la forma que espera del desarrollo de sitios web, tómese el tiempo para anotar un plan rápido en una hoja de papel. Luego puede consultarlo, tal vez para verificar el contenido deseado o para ver a qué página desea vincular.

Nuestro sitio PHP básico tendrá una página de inicio, que incluye información biográfica y algunas imágenes.

Para el sitio web PHP simple de este ejemplo, se creará una sola página PHP con contenido de tres páginas HTML. El archivo index.php que cree se puede editar modificando las palabras y las imágenes de los archivos HTML originales.

Los ejemplos de código que se muestran a continuación son capturas de pantalla. Encontrará el código original en repositorio GitHub , que puede ser descargado de forma gratuita por cualquier persona.

Siga leyendo para aprender cómo crear un sitio web PHP paso a paso. Verificar Cómo crear un sitio web profesional sin ningún esfuerzo.

Crear un sitio web PHP: Encabezado

Para crear un sitio web usando PHP, deberá crear tres páginas web. Que se basa en la estructura básica de encabezado, cuerpo y pie de página.

Como puede imaginar, el encabezado incluye información de la dirección. Sin embargo, también se incluye información del navegador, como el estándar HTML utilizado, junto con las referencias de CSS.

Comience creando un archivo llamado encabezado.html Luego agregue la información de encabezado necesaria.

Cómo crear un sitio web simple usando PHP - Instrucciones

En este ejemplo, se proporcionó un archivo CSS básico, al que verá referenciado en su directorio /css/. Se llamará a este archivo cuando la página se cargue en su navegador y se aplicará la fuente y el diseño necesarios.

Colocar contenido en una página web PHP

Cada página web consta de una sección de contenido conocida como "Cuerpo". Esta es la parte de la página que estás leyendo; lo que estás leyendo ahora es el texto de esa página.

Cómo crear un sitio web simple usando PHP - Instrucciones

Crea un archivo llamado cuerpo.html Agregue la información que desea incluir en la página. He incluido detalles biográficos de la página del autor, pero puedes agregar lo que quieras.

Código simple para el pie de página

Puede crear la sección de pie de página de la página web siguiendo. Crear un archivo como pie de página.html Y añade algo de contenido. Esto podría ser información de derechos de autor, o tal vez algún enlace útil para cualquier persona que visite su página.

Podría ser algo como:

Cómo crear un sitio web simple usando PHP - Instrucciones

Con el código agregado, guarde el archivo.

Armando un sitio PHP simple

Con tres archivos HTML separados en /html/ , puede usar PHP echo para agruparlos en una sola página.

Crea un nuevo archivo PHP llamado index.php Con las siguientes tres líneas en él:

<?php echo file_get_contents(“html/header.html”); ?>
<?php echo file_get_contents(“html/body.html”); ?>
<?php echo file_get_contents(“html/footer.html”); ?>

Tienes que guardarlo, subirlo a tu servidor, luego navegar a index.php. Debería ver la página web completa en su navegador. Tenga en cuenta que el archivo PHP real que abrió en su navegador tiene solo tres líneas.

Finalmente, puede agregar un poco de PHP con la última línea. Incluya un aviso de derechos de autor con un año siempre actualizado:

<p>Copyright © CM Cawley <?php echo date(“Y”); ?></p>

Esto aparecerá en el archivo index.php después del pie de página. Observe cómo la declaración de fecha de eco ("Y") muestra el año actual en cuatro dígitos. Puede cambiar cómo se muestra consultando este menú de opciones de W3Schools. Por ejemplo, la "y" minúscula mostrará el año en un formato de dos dígitos, en lugar de cuatro.

Usa CSS para posicionarlo y darle estilo, como lo harías con cualquier otro elemento. Encuentre el CSS para este proyecto en el repositorio de GitHub, junto con el código de otro sitio PHP simple. Verificar Cómo usar Google Chrome para depurar CSS.

Bien hecho: acabas de crear tu primer sitio PHP desde cero. Ahora es el momento de ver más ejemplos de sitios PHP para mejorar sus habilidades.

¿Es PHP la mejor opción para el desarrollo de sitios web?

Cómo crear un sitio web simple usando PHP - Instrucciones

Ahora que sabe cómo crear un sitio web PHP, debe saber que esta no es la única forma de desarrollar sitios web. Ya existen varios marcos para experiencias web dinámicas basadas en bases de datos, y hay JavaScript y tecnologías relacionadas, como Adobe Dreamweaver.

Sin embargo, si está buscando comenzar con el desarrollo web PHP, es inteligente apreciar los conceptos básicos. Si comprende los componentes básicos de un sitio web de HTML, CSS y PHP, está bien encaminado hacia el éxito. Ahora puedes ver Cómo crear su propio servidor proxy en línea en minutos.

DzTech

Soy ingeniero estatal con amplia experiencia en los campos de programación, creación de sitios web, SEO y redacción técnica. Me apasiona la tecnología y me dedico a brindar información de calidad al público. Puedo convertirme en un recurso más valioso para los usuarios que buscan información precisa y confiable sobre reseñas de productos y aplicaciones especializadas en diversos campos. Mi compromiso inquebrantable con la calidad y la precisión garantiza que la información proporcionada sea confiable y útil para la audiencia. La búsqueda constante de conocimiento me impulsa a estar al día con los últimos avances tecnológicos, asegurando que las ideas compartidas se transmitan de forma clara y accesible.
Ir al botón superior